Yep, listened to that album the other day. Doesn't hold up quite as well as I remember it, but is still a highly enjoyable record with more doom influences than the debut... which was more heavy on the Death Metal from what I remember.

But I still love first 3 albums by Amorphis. Elegy was actually the first one I heard, and though not a Death Metal release, still highly enjoyable in its own right.
